Regional Economic Studies Institute (RESI)

RESI of Towson University is the trusted expert on Maryland鈥檚 economy.

The Regional Economic Studies Institute has 35 years of experience providing a vast array of economic and policy analysis services. Our solutions empower public, private and nonprofit organizational decision-making throughout Maryland and across the region. As economic factors and public policy are ever-evolving, RESI works to boost and expand services and expertise to meet the needs of our partners.

History

Formed in 1989 at the University of Baltimore, RESI moved to Towson University in 1996. Since that time, RESI has established itself as the leading expert on Maryland's economy. Our team of economists and researchers are dedicated to providing the highest level of service while emphasizing an interdisciplinary approach that combines knowledge and methodology with technology.

Addressing economic and workforce challenges

Through the Economic Outlook Forum and Maryland Workforce Outlook Forum, RESI gathers business, government, and workforce leaders, politicians and educators to provide thoughtful conversation around the state of Maryland鈥檚 economy and to address economic and workforce challenges.
